Age Calculator from Birthday
Determine your exact chronological age and upcoming milestones instantly.
Life Progress Visualization
Distribution of time lived across different units (Logarithmic Scale)
Upcoming Birthday Milestones
| Age | Date | Day of the Week |
|---|
Table shows your next 5 birthdays calculated using the Age Calculator from Birthday.
What is an Age Calculator from Birthday?
An Age Calculator from Birthday is a specialized digital tool designed to determine the precise duration of time that has elapsed since a person's birth. While most people think of their age simply in years, this tool provides a granular breakdown including months, weeks, days, hours, and even seconds. Using an Age Calculator from Birthday is essential for legal documentation, medical assessments, and personal milestone planning.
Who should use it? Parents tracking developmental milestones, HR professionals verifying employment eligibility, and individuals curious about their exact Chronological Age. A common misconception is that age calculation is a simple subtraction of years; however, factors like leap years and varying month lengths make a dedicated Age Calculator from Birthday necessary for 100% accuracy.
Age Calculator from Birthday Formula and Mathematical Explanation
The mathematical logic behind the Age Calculator from Birthday involves a multi-step subtraction process that accounts for the Gregorian calendar's irregularities. The formula isn't a single linear equation but a conditional algorithm.
Step-by-Step Derivation:
- Subtract the birth year from the current year.
- If the current month is less than the birth month, subtract one year and add 12 to the month difference.
- If the current day is less than the birth day, subtract one month and add the number of days in the previous month to the day difference.
| Variable | Meaning | Unit | Typical Range |
|---|---|---|---|
| DOB | Date of Birth | Date | Past Dates |
| T_Date | Target Date | Date | Usually Today |
| Y_diff | Year Difference | Years | 0 – 120 |
| M_diff | Month Difference | Months | 0 – 11 |
Practical Examples (Real-World Use Cases)
Example 1: Legal Eligibility
Suppose an individual was born on February 29, 2004 (a leap year). On March 1, 2022, they want to know if they are eligible for a specific program requiring them to be exactly 18. The Age Calculator from Birthday would show they are 18 years and 1 day old, accounting for the leap day in 2004, 2008, 2012, 2016, and 2020.
Example 2: Infant Development
A pediatrician needs the exact age of an infant born on August 15, 2023, for a checkup on October 10, 2023. The Age Calculator from Birthday calculates this as 0 years, 1 month, and 25 days, which is critical for tracking growth percentiles.
How to Use This Age Calculator from Birthday
Using this tool is straightforward and designed for maximum precision:
- Step 1: Enter your birth date in the "Date of Birth" field. You can use the Date of Birth Calculator interface to select the year, month, and day.
- Step 2: Choose the "Calculate Age At" date. By default, this is set to today's date.
- Step 3: Review the primary result highlighted in green, which shows your age in Years, Months, and Days.
- Step 4: Analyze the intermediate values to see your Age in Days, weeks, and hours.
- Step 5: Use the "Copy Results" button to save your data for applications or records.
Key Factors That Affect Age Calculator from Birthday Results
Several variables can influence the output of an Age Calculator from Birthday:
- Leap Years: The inclusion of February 29 every four years adds an extra day to the total count. Our Leap Year Age logic handles this automatically.
- Month Lengths: Months vary from 28 to 31 days. The calculator must identify the specific month to borrow days correctly during subtraction.
- Time Zones: Depending on where you were born and where you are now, your "official" age might vary by a few hours.
- Calendar Systems: This tool uses the Gregorian calendar. Other cultures using Hijri or Julian calendars would yield different results.
- Target Date: Calculating age for a future date helps in planning a Milestone Birthday.
- Time of Birth: While most calculators use midnight as the start, the exact hour of birth can affect "Total Hours" and "Total Seconds" metrics.
Frequently Asked Questions (FAQ)
1. How does the Age Calculator from Birthday handle leap years?
The calculator identifies leap years (years divisible by 4, but not 100 unless also divisible by 400) and adds the 29th of February to the total day count automatically.
2. Can I calculate my age on a specific date in the past?
Yes, simply change the "Calculate Age At" field to any date after your birthday to see how old you were at that specific moment.
3. Why is my age in days different on different websites?
Some tools do not account for leap years correctly or use a fixed 30-day month average. Our Age Calculator from Birthday uses exact calendar dates.
4. What is my "Chronological Age"?
Your Chronological Age is the actual amount of time you have been alive, as opposed to biological age which measures health markers.
5. How many days until my next birthday?
You can use our Birthday Countdown feature or look at the "Upcoming Milestones" table in the results section.
6. Is the "Total Seconds" result accurate?
It is an estimate based on the number of days lived multiplied by 86,400 seconds, assuming a birth time of midnight.
7. Can I use this for insurance applications?
Yes, insurance companies often require your age at the time of the "nearest birthday" or "last birthday," both of which this tool provides.
8. What happens if I was born on February 29th?
In non-leap years, your legal birthday is usually considered February 28th or March 1st, depending on local jurisdiction. The calculator will show your age based on the elapsed time.
Related Tools and Internal Resources
- Date of Birth Calculator – Find your birth date based on your current age.
- Chronological Age Tool – A deep dive into your life's timeline.
- Birthday Countdown Timer – See exactly how many minutes are left until your big day.
- Age in Days Converter – A simple tool for those who measure life in days.
- Leap Year Calculator – Check if any year is a leap year and how it affects you.
- Milestone Birthday Planner – Plan for your 18th, 21st, 50th, or 100th birthday.